Away We Go

Away We Go is an American comedy-drama directed by Sam Mendes and written by Dave Eggers and Vendela Vida.

This funny and heartfelt film follows the journey of an expectant couple (John Krasinski and Maya Rudolph) as they travel the U.S. in search of the perfect place to put down roots and raise their family. Along the way, they have misadventures and find fresh connections with an assortment of relatives and old friends who just might help them discover 'home' on their own terms for the first time.

A Neal Street, Edward Saxon and Big Beach Production for Focus Features.

Away We Go was released in the United States on June 25th, 2009. It also opened the 2009 Edinburgh International Film Festival in the UK with great success.

Key Creatives
Directed by Sam Mendes
Written by Dave Eggers and Vendela Vida
Produced by Peter Saraf, Edward Saxon & Marc Turtletaub
Executive Produced by Pippa Harris
Cinematography by Ellen Kuras
Production Design by Jess Gonchor
Costume Design by John Dunn
Edited by Sarah Flack
Music by Alexi Murdoch
Casting by Ellen Lewis & Debra Zane
